Section 35-35-101 - System of grading

Ask AI about this
Any person, firm, company, association, or corporation, foreign or domestic, who makes a business of buying grain, wheat, corn, barley, oats, or rye from the producer shall be required to buy the same on the basis of federal grades, and the purchasing agent of each person, firm, company, association, or corporation dealing in grain shall inspect and grade all grain purchased in accordance with the federal grades in effect at the time of said inspection.L. 19: p. 420, § 1. C.L. § 3683. CSA: C. 69, § 32. CRS 53: § 7-15-1. L. 62: p. 129, § 1. C.R.S. 1963: § 7-13-1.
